2001 Subaru Impreza 2.0 WRX NA 4WD Specs


OVERVIEW

With a fuel consumption of 28.6 mpg US - 34.4 mpg UK - 8.2 L/100km, a curb weight of 3516 lbs (1595 kg), the Subaru Impreza 2.0 WRX NA 4WD has a horizontal opposite 4 cylinder DOHC engine, a High octane premium gasoline engine EJ20. This engine EJ20 produces a maximum power of 157.1 PS (155 bhp - 115.5 kW) at 6400 rpm and a maximum torque of 196.1 Nm (144.6 lb.ft - 20 kg.m) at 3200 rpm. The engine power is transmitted to the road by the four wheel drive (4WD) with a 4AT gearbox. For stopping power, the Subaru Impreza 2.0 WRX NA 4WD braking system includes disk brake at the rear and V disk at the front. Stock tire sizes are 195/60 on 15 inch rims at the rear and 195/60 on 15 inch rims at the front. Chassis details - Subaru Impreza 2.0 WRX NA 4WD has strut rear suspension and strut front suspension for road holding and ride confort.
